Factors Affecting Sash Window Maintenance Costs
The cost of preserving sash windows can vary considerably based on several aspects, which consist of:
FactorInfluence on CostCondition of WindowsOlder, damaged windows need more extensive repair, increasing expenses.Type of MaterialWood sash windows frequently need more costly repairs and maintenance than uPVC ones.LocationCosts vary considerably by area due to labor expenses and demand.AvailabilityHard-to-reach windows might sustain added fees for scaffolding or specialized devices.Kind of RepairsSimple repairs (e.g., re-glazing) will cost less than structural repairs.DIY vs. ProfessionalEmploying specialists can be expensive, whereas DIY techniques can save money however might need competence.Typical Maintenance Costs
The following table details approximated costs associated to different aspects of sash window maintenance:
Maintenance TaskEstimated Cost (₤)DescriptionCleaning50 - 150Professional cleansing service cost.Sash Cord Replacement100 - 200Expenses for replacing damaged sash cables.Re-glazing75 - 200 per paneFixing or changing glass panes.Painting/Staining200 - 400Costs of repainting or staining wooden frames.Full Restoration1,000 - 3,000+Involves complete overhaul and repair of windows.Weatherproofing100 - 300Sealing cracks and using treatments to avoid air leakages.
Keep in mind that these expenses may fluctuate based upon geographical area and the condition of the windows.

To lengthen the lifespan of sash windows and decrease maintenance expenses, owners ought to consider the following ideas:

Regular Cleaning:
Use mild cleaning options to avoid damaging the wood or glass. Check for dirt build-up and any indications of wear.
Lubrication:
Regularly oil the pulleys and sash cords to guarantee smooth operation. It helps prevent wear and tear gradually.
Weatherproofing:
Apply weather removing and caulk where needed to improve energy performance. This reduces heating costs and helps avoid water damage.
Trigger Repairs:
Address any small problems (e.g., peeling paint, broken cables) right away to prevent escalation into pricey problems.
Professional Inspections:

Can I perform maintenance myself?
Many minor maintenance jobs, such as cleaning and minor repairs, can be done by property owners. Nevertheless, tasks requiring specialized skills, such as re-glazing or structural repairs, are best delegated professionals.
How can I tell if my sash windows require repair?
Indications that your sash windows need attention consist of difficulty opening or closing, drafts, condensation between panes, and visible rot or damage to the wood.
Are there energy-efficient options for sash windows?
Yes, a range of energy-efficient glazing alternatives, such as double-glazing and secondary glazing, can be retrofitted to existing sash windows to improve insulation.
What is the very best season to perform maintenance?
Spring and fall are perfect for maintenance as the temperate weather condition allows for inspections and repairs without the complications of severe temperatures.
